    How Did Burros and Fries Become a Culinary Staple?

    The journey of burros and fries to becoming a culinary staple is a fascinating one. Burros, or burritos, have their roots in Mexican cuisine, where they were traditionally made with simple ingredients like beans, rice, and meat. Over time, this humble dish gained popularity in the United States, especially in states like California and Texas, where Mexican-American culture thrived.

    Fries, on the other hand, have a long history that dates back to Belgium and France. Their crispy texture and universal appeal made them a natural pairing with burros, creating a meal that's both satisfying and indulgent. Today, burros and fries are enjoyed worldwide, with countless variations that cater to different tastes and preferences.

    This combination has also become a symbol of comfort food, offering a sense of nostalgia and warmth. Whether you're enjoying a quick lunch or sharing a meal with friends, burros and fries have a way of bringing people together and creating memorable experiences.

    How to Achieve Crispy Fries?

    For the fries, the key is achieving the perfect balance of crispiness and tenderness. Here's how:

    • Use fresh potatoes and cut them into even slices.
    • Soak the fries in cold water to remove excess starch.
    • Fry them twice—once at a lower temperature to cook them through, and again at a higher temperature to achieve that golden crispiness.
    • Season with salt and your choice of spices for added flavor.

    What's the Difference Between a Burro and a Burrito?

    A burro is simply another term for a burrito, often used in certain regions like Arizona. Both refer to a tortilla filled with various ingredients, though burros are sometimes larger and more generously stuffed.
